Background & History of The Name Paulos
The name Paulos is derived from the Greek name Παῦλος (Paulos), which means "small" or "humble". It is a masculine name, often used in Greek-speaking countries and communities. Paulos is a variant spelling of the more commonly known name Paul, which has biblical origins. In the New Testament, the apostle Paul, also known as Saint Paul, is one of the most influential figures in Christianity. He played a significant role in spreading the teachings of Jesus Christ and establishing numerous Christian communities.
